Python– tag –
-
[Python] Seleniumでブラウザ操作自動化を行う方法
説明 今回はseleniumでchromeを開きgoogleのホームページに行き、 python seleniumと検索し、10秒後にchromeを閉じる動作をする、 プログラムを作ります。 環境 WindowsChrome ライブラリー seleniumwebdriver_managertime ステップ 準備ライブラリーのイ... -
[Django] NoReverseMatch at / ‘XXXXX’ is not a registered namespaceの解決方法
エラー NoReverseMatch at / 'XXXXX' is not a registered namespace 解決方法 namespaceのアプリ名にurls.py`に`app_nameを指定。 サンプル from django.urls import path from . import views app_name = 'polls' urlpatterns = [ path(... -
Pythonのif文を利用して”正規表現”で条件分岐。電話番号、メールアドレスなどよく使うもパターンも紹介
Pythonのif文で正規表現を利用して条件分岐をする例を紹介します。 Pythonではreモジュールを使います。 ※ reモジュールは標準ライブラリなので、特別にインストールする必要はありません。参考:正規表現操作 その他チートシート的にまとめてある記事もあ... -
Django管理者機能
皆さん、こんにちは。 今日はDjangoの管理者機能について紹介します。 前回までで説明した事は以下になります。 Djangoプロジェクト作成Django初期設定Djangoテンプレート説明DjangoCSS設定及び説明DJangoモデルの説明 ファイルの構造は以下になります。 m... -
[Python] タプル、リスト、辞書型データの違い。それぞれの使い方は?
Pythonのタプル、リスト、辞書型データの違いについて紹介していきます。 それぞれの特徴や使いどころについて紹介したいと思います。 タプルとは? タプルはリストや辞書と違い、勝手に要素を追加・削除・変更できない、固定数リストになります。 要素の... -
Djangoデータシードの追加方法
こんにちは!TodoONadaの土門(@daikidomon)です。 Djangoにデータシードを入れる方法を紹介したいと思います。 前回までで説明した事は以下になります。 Djangoプロジェクト作成Django初期設定Djangoテンプレート説明DjangoCSS設定及び説明Djangoモデルの... -
[Python] print関数で文字列を出力。改行コードやendオプション、三連引用符、変数表示について解説
Python使用時の文字列表示方法について解説したいと思います。 print関数を基本的な文字列出力 Pythonではprint関数を使用して文字列を出力します。 サンプルは以下のようになります。 print('Hello World') # Hello World print関数では自動的に... -
[Python] print関数でformatメソッドの利用方法やメリットを紹介
print関数ではPython 3.x系からformatメソッドが追加されました。 formatメソッドの方が一般的な書き方なので、記法をマスターしていただけばと思います。 formatメソッドの基本記法 formatメソッドの基本記法は以下になります。 文字列.format(変数または... -
[Python] 文字列の連結。formatメソッドやjoinなど様々の方法紹介
Pythonの文字列の連結方法を紹介します。 一般的な順に記載していますので、上から参考にしていっていただければ幸いです。 formatメソッドを使用した連結 文字列を連結する時に最も一般な書き方はformatメソッドになります。 文字列.format(’変数’) で利... -
[Python] 文字列の分割。split、rsplit、splitlinesメソッドの使い方とre.splitで正規表現
Pythonで文字列を分割する方法を紹介します。 一般的には文字列を分割してリスト型に格納しますので、分割したワードごとに処理をしていくなど行います。 なお、文字列を連結する方法は以下の記事にまとめてありますので良かったら参考にしてください。 [s...